In Georgia its based on enrollment #'s, # of out of district attendees (city schools), and whether they are a private school or not.
Lots of debate on this yearly due to city schools with more out of district athletes being able to play down a class or 2 because their enrollment is low.
Public High School class designation is based on "BOY" enrollment and nothing else! This is because when u go back to the 50' and 60's when High School sports started there were no Women's sports.
So if ur school had say 70% women and the competing school had 30% women the school with MORE boys would obviously have a huge advantage cause they have far more boys to choose from to play a particular sport so to make it fair they based it on "BOY" enrollment that determines ur Class size.
Now today that doesn't matter as much as we have both Men and Women sports being played today in HS and the make up of Women to Men is very close but its still the standard in HS Class designation.
